All-season heat pump RTU
Light commercial · up to 10 tons · ground-ready
Air source, with our air–water heat exchanger (patent pending) and controller inside.
- 22.1IEER
- 13.4EER
- 3.72COP at 47 °F
- 2.57COP at 17 °F
10-ton unit. Projected ratings, not certified. Heating COP does not yet include water-loop pump and frost-clearing power.
Design basis
- WinterDesigned to deliver 100% of its heating capacity rated at 47 °F at 0 °F, and at least 70% at −15 °F.
- Backup heatOptional electric, used only below the heat pump's capacity or for emergency heat.
- SummerDesigned to keep cooling up to 115 °F.
- Ground-readyDesigned to connect to a ground loop later, without replacing the unit.
- ControlsBACnet or a standard thermostat · on-unit fault codes · manual service mode. No cloud required.
More of the design basis
- GridDesigned to accept demand-response signals through the building automation system (OpenADR), with capacity cap, setpoint shift and pre-heat modes.
- ComponentsDesigned around standard compressors, valves and fans from several suppliers.
- RefrigerantR-454B (A2L, GWP 466), with a refrigerant detection system and leak mitigation to UL 60335-2-40.
- StandardsDesigned for UL 60335-2-40 listing, AHRI 340/360 ratings (AHRI 1340, IVEC and IVHE, when required) and ASHRAE 90.1. Full list
Inside the unit
- Hot refrigerant
- Cold refrigerant
- Water–antifreeze loop
- Sensor
- AReCoS embedded controller sets compressor · reversing valve · EXV · fan · blower · water pump together
In every season, heat moves between the outdoor air and the refrigerant through the water–antifreeze loop: air to loop to refrigerant when heating, and back out the same way when cooling.
